An analytically spicy backchannel that blends current events, media critique, and pop culture with a conspiratorial twist. Across recent episodes, topics span online disinformation, satire in the face of real-world consequences, geopolitics, AI ethics, and surveillance, all filtered through fast-paced banter and humor. The show often features high-profile guests and sharp reads on how information, narratives, and platforms shape public perception, making it a compelling listen for those who want thoughtful takes laced with wit and cultural commentary.
